What are the eligibility requirements for this tender?

The eligibility requirements include being a registered entity, having a minimum average annual turnover of ₹4 Lakhs over the last three financial years, and a minimum of 3 years past experience in supplying similar interactive panels. Additionally, MSEs and startups are provided exemptions regarding experience and turnover criteria, allowing for broader participation in this tender.

What are the financial obligations for bidders?

A submission of an Earnest Money Deposit (EMD) of ₹50,000 is mandatory when bidding. Bids will be evaluated on total value and must comply with payment terms specified upon contract award. Performance security will also be required after the bid is won, further protecting the buyer’s interests.

What benefits do MSEs and startups receive in this tender?

This tender provides specific benefits for Micro, Small, and Medium Enterprises (MSEs), including exemptions from years of experience requirements. Additionally, startups also receive similar exemptions, promoting inclusivity and allowing newer companies to participate actively in government procurements in line with the 'Make in India' initiative.
